I didn't read every response on this thread, so sorry if it's been mentioned.

 

It's probably people who have <i>recently</i> bought the game, loaded the menu, but haven't gotten around to actually starting it.  It doesn't mean they didn't like the game, but the game is automatically added to your trophy list even if you don't play the game, so at any given time there are probably thousands of people for every game that haven't earned a single trophy.  They may play the game a week later, but by then those people have been replaced by a new batch of people who have recently purchased the game, and so on.

 

Just to use diskdocx example from page 1:

 

"And yet, with 518k owners, only 507k have the trophy.

 

That means 11 thousand people bought the game"

 

The raw number, 11k, sounds like a lot, but out of 518k, that means only 2.1 percent of people start the game and don't play it.  97.9 of people play the game normally.  That doesn't sound unreasonable.  That 2 percent could be made up of people who accidentally boot up one of their sibling's games, or kids who boot up games on their parents accounts by mistake.  There are plenty of reasons why it could happen.
